McCARTNEY v. STATE

No. 51565.

542 S.W.2d 156 (1976)

Troy McCARTNEY, Appellant, v. The STATE of Texas, Appellee.

Court of Criminal Appeals of Texas.

October 20, 1976.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Sheehan & Dubuque, on appeal only, Dumas, for appellant.

Andy Shuval, Sp. Pros., Hereford, Jim D. Vollers, State's Atty., David S. McAngus, Asst. State's Atty., Austin, for the State.


OPINION

ONION, Presiding Judge.

This appeal is taken from a murder conviction, wherein the jury assessed punishment at fifty (50) years' confinement in the Department of Corrections.
